查看windows 某个端口是否被占用,被谁占用的方法

原创 2011年01月14日 21:14:00

这说明80端口(该端口是Tomcat的监听端口)已经被其他程序占用,先用命令提示符 " netstat -ano " 命令显示端口状态,再在结果中找到端口,然后根据其 PID 在输入 “ tasklist ” 命令显示中查找其对应程序,就可知道其程序名,进而查明程序的来源,采取适当的措施。

方法可以采用如下:

用netstat -ano 命令结果:
Proto Local Address          Foreign Address        State           PID
TCP    0.0.0.0:80             0.0.0.0:0              LISTENING       2544
TCP    0.0.0.0:100            0.0.0.0:0              LISTENING       2544
TCP    0.0.0.0:135            0.0.0.0:0              LISTENING       1404
TCP    0.0.0.0:445            0.0.0.0:0              LISTENING       4
TCP    0.0.0.0:1110           0.0.0.0:0              LISTENING       228
TCP    127.0.0.1:1025         0.0.0.0:0              LISTENING       1052
TCP    127.0.0.1:1159         127.0.0.1:1110         CLOSE_WAIT      2992
TCP    127.0.0.1:1297         127.0.0.1:1110         CLOSE_WAIT      2992
TCP    127.0.0.1:1324         127.0.0.1:1110         CLOSE_WAIT      2992
可见80端口被PID 为2544的进程占用了。

用tasklist 命令:
图像名                       PID 会话名           会话#       内存使用
========================= ====== ================ ======== ============
System Idle Process            0 Console                 0         28 K
System                         4 Console                 0        264 K
WebThunder.exe              2544 Console                 0     12,120 K
java.exe                    2884 Console                 0      6,296 K
tasklist.exe                3464 Console                 0      4,372 K
可见2544是WebThunder.exe进程。将其关闭。重启TOMCAT。OK!

我用这种方法查得是一个python.exe的进程占用了端口继而查到原来是plone程序占用了8080端口。于是关闭即可。

版权声明:本文为博主原创文章,未经博主允许不得转载。

相关文章推荐

Windows查看端口占用情况方法--很详细

查看指定端口命令: C:\>netstat -aon|findstr "8080" Windows如何查看端口占用情况操作步骤如下: 开始--运行--cmd 进入命令提示符,输入...

Windows下80端口被进程System占用的解决方法

最近电脑时不时就发生了80端口被占用的情况,简单百度解决后,当重启电脑的时候又发生被占用的情况.今天非常幸运的是,发生了80端口和8080端口都被占用了情况,忍无可忍决定下定决心解决这个坑爹的问题,经...
  • LINPE
  • LINPE
  • 2017-03-27 23:42
  • 1915

Windows10下启动nginx反向代理服务器失败的解决方法(重在解决:80端口被PID为4的System占用问题)

关于win10操作系统下,不能正常启动nginx反向代理服务器的解决

windows系统下端口被占用解决方法

1、cmd中查看占用端口的进程号:   netstat –aon | findstr “端口号” 2、得到进程号后可以查看是什么程序占用了他,使用命令:   tasklist | findstr ...

windows下查询端口是否被占用

windows下的一个查询端口是否被占用的函数,若端口被占用,则输出占用该端口的进程。 若有问题和宝贵意见,还请不吝赐教。 bool CheckPortState( IN unsigned n...

Windows netstat 查看端口、进程占用

目标:在Windows环境下,用netstat命令查看某个端口号是否占用,为哪个进程所占用. 操作:操作分为两步:(1)查看该端口被那个PID所占用;方法一:有针对性的查看端口,使用命令 Nets...

如何查看Windows下端口占用情况

转自:http://jingyan.baidu.com/article/37bce2be10a5c21002f3a2cf.html如何查看Windows下端口占用情况 如何查看Windows下端口占...
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:深度学习:神经网络中的前向传播和反向传播算法推导
举报原因:
原因补充:

(最多只允许输入30个字)